From the late 1930s, the place began embracing modern day and Global models of wrestling while retaining the traditions associated with it. In 1938, Masoud Pahlavan-Neshan released freestyle and Greco-Roman wrestling in Isfahan, setting the stage for Iran’s world wide ascent.

Iran’s wrestling journey spans hundreds of years, according to historical accounts, but its contemporary chapter began in 1921 with the opening of the 1st wrestling club within the funds, Tehran.

In Iran, wrestling website – known locally as koshti – is not only a competitive sport. It’s a sacred ritual. Rooted in varzesh-e bastani, a conventional kind of athleticism practiced in zoorkhaneh or “properties of energy,” wrestling combines Bodily prowess with ethical virtue.
